摘要
Embedded system is a computer system that is embedded in various devices. Compared to enterprise systems, embedded systems require not only interaction with users but also interaction with hardware devices. Therefore, the characteristics of the development artifacts are different from enterprise systems. In this paper, we focus on the source code and requirement specifications of embedded systems, and explain the analysis methods to support the extraction and understanding of technical debts that reduce the efficiency of reuse and maintenance. In the analysis of requirements specifications, we found that analysis based on domain knowledge and domain constraints are challenges, and that there is a high demand for high-level functional safety. For source code analysis, the issues are the granularity of the analysis, the usage of dynamic analysis by runtime information, and the usage of technology to obtain information near to runtime information statically. © 2022 Japan Society for Software Science and Technology.
